DETERMINE that this summary vacation of an excess right of way of a street or highway is
no longer required for street or highway purposes, is made pursuant to Division 9, Part 3,
Chapter 4 of the Streets and Highways Code, commencing with Section 8330, et. seq. A
description of the area to be vacated is attached hereto as Exhibit "A" and incorporated
herein by reference located in the Martinez area.
DETERMINE that this vacation request is for an excess right of way of a street or highway
not required for street or highway purposes. (S&H Code Section 8334(a))
DETERMINE that the proposed vacation will not have a significant effect on the
environment, and that it has been determined to be exempt from the California
Environmental Quality Act (CEQA) under State CEQA guidelines pursuant to Article 5,
Section 15061 (b)(3), and DIRECT the Director of Department of Conservation and
Development (DCD) to file a Notice of Exemption with the County Clerk, and DIRECT the
Public Works Director to arrange for payment of a $50.00 fee to the County Clerk for filing
and $25.00 fee to DCD for processing the Notice of Exemption.

FISCAL IMPACT:
There is no impact to the County General Fund.
BACKGROUND:
A portion of Feeder Trail No. 1 is no longer required for road purposes.
CONSEQUENCE OF NEGATIVE ACTION:
The County would be responsible for the maintenance and repairs to a portion of right of
way along Feeder Trail No. 1 located in the Martinez area.
